A2Z Drone Delivery, Inc., a pioneering American aerospace and engineering company, has made a significant breakthrough in the field of commercial unmanned aerial vehicles (UAVs) by obtaining a U.S. Patent for its innovative AirDock system. This cutting-edge technology allows for the automatic recharging of drone systems from elevated drone docking stations, significantly expanding the service area of these unmanned aerial systems. • Key features of the A2Z AirDock system include:
- Automated recharging of commercial drone systems from elevated drone docking stations
- Novel method for automatic battery charging
- Customizable payload bay for various drone missions
- Independent pilot and end-user interfaces for seamless management
The patented A2Z AirDock system is designed to be shared between multiple stakeholders, including drone service providers, enterprise-level operators, and government agencies. This allows for the deployment of drone-borne services across municipalities, counties, or other large regions. The AirDock system is composed of multiple variants, including the AirDock Portable, AirDock Shelter, AirDock Dual, and AirDock Quad. These variants feature different configurations and capabilities, including the ability to accommodate multiple drone docking positions and customizable payload bays. The A2Z AirDock system was designed to address the complexities associated with traditional drone docking systems. By moving the moving parts, automatic battery charging, and precision landing capabilities to the airborne UAV system, the AirDock system simplifies the design and minimizes maintenance needs. A key benefit of the AirDock system is its ability to support multiple iterations of the solid-state AirDock, which features no moving parts. This ensures minimal maintenance demands and maximum durability in diverse outdoor environments. The company has also developed two intuitive software platforms to manage and operate a network of AirDocks and its associated UAV platforms. The pilot interface enables trained pilots to establish re-occurring drone mission routes, monitor the entire AirDock network, and commandeer manual control to respond to evolving conditions. The independent end-user interface allows non-pilots to interact with the system, requesting patrol missions, reviewing patrol footage, analyzing data reports, ordering drone delivery or pickup, etc. “Unmanned aerial drones offer significant efficiency, emissions reduction, and cost-savings to many use cases, and our A2Z AirDocks mitigate much of the financial barrier to entry associated with getting these services off the ground,” said Aaron Zhang, CEO and Co-Founder of A2Z Drone Delivery. The company’s patented RDS2 commercial drone winch and quick-release mechanism are also designed to seamlessly deliver payloads, keeping spinning propellers far from people, property, or potential ground obstructions, and without human interaction. The company offers a budget-friendly alternative in the form of its drone-network-as-a-service (DNaaS) model, where the company owns and maintains the network of AirDocks, and the customer focuses on the operation of the cargo or patrol flights through the network. “The A2Z AirDock system eschews the complexities seen in most drone docking systems, instead moving all the moving parts, automatic battery charging, and quadruple redundant precision landing capabilities to the airborne UAV system,” said Aaron Zhang. This simplification in design allows multiple A2Z AirDocks to be positioned across wide regions while minimizing their need for maintenance.
